Account Technical Leader- Federal Systems Integrators
Introduction: A Technical Account Manager role in IBM means a career where you're a trusted advisor with deep technical expertise, who works with clients – directly or through seller partners – to help craft best-of-breed solutions to their technology challenges. With a consultative approach, you'll uncover clients' most pressing technology pain points and guide them to solutions mapped to IBM's people, products, and services. You’ll orchestrate resources within IBM and/or our Partners to bring those solutions to life. Our onboarding and learning culture sets you up for success, with ongoing development and a collaborative sales environment.
Your Role And Responsibilities Technical Account Manager acts as the trusted technical advisor to IBM and/or 3rd party Partner clients. Collaborating across pre- and post-sales teams, you'll help set the most appropriate technology strategy and solution design to complement clients' present and future needs.
Cultivating Collaborative Culture: foster a growth mindset to drive a collaborative, resilient, results-oriented culture.
Product Adoption: land and expand adoption of IBM products by demonstrating value in context of clients' business.
Client Technology Experience: own and lead a client's experience of IBM technology and define use-cases from their technical strategies.
Customer Engagement: engage customers in workshops and collaborate with Client Engineering and Customer Success to shape sessions that produce transformation-inspiring prototypes and long-term investment.
Industry Expertise: maintain deep expertise in industry trends and their application to enterprise-scale technology problems.
Qualifications
Education: Bachelor's Degree
Technical And Professional Expertise: deep technical and architectural expertise across cloud (with general container skills), business automation, and infrastructure.
Proven Leadership: experience coordinating technical sales talent through demand generation, deal progression, deployment, and ongoing adoption of deployed solutions.
Communication and Collaboration: strong people skills, experience networking, co-creating, and influencing as the technical expert through successful closure and post-closure expansion of complex technology sales cycles.
Sales Techniques: experience applying consultative/challenger sales techniques that lead to solutions.
Sales Operations: experience planning and forecasting to sales quota targets with brand sellers.
Preferred Experience
Federal Systems Integrators: experience selling with Federal Systems Integrators and understanding their business strategies to win new programs.
IBM Technology Proficiency: proficiency in IBM's technology solutions, including Cloud, Data & AI, and more (training in IBM's products will be provided).
